ASM is launching a compact, reliable, cable-actuated position sensor, the WS17KT series, which is suitable for position measurement needs from 1.5-15m in harsh industrial environments. This sensor is said to be quick and easy to use.

At the heart of the WS17KT series is a highly flexible stainless steel cable that is attached to the object whose position needs to be measured. This cable is accurately spooled as a single layer on a cable drum, which translates the linear motion into a rotational motion; the drum is coupled to a precise hybrid potentiometer that produces an electrical output signal. An internal spring maintains the cable tension throughout the measurement range. The 0-1kOhm output signal can be translated into either optional 0-10V or 4-20mA (two- or three-wire) signals. The WS17KT series is also available with an absolute, digital SSI (synchronous serial interface) output with up to 16-bit resolution.

The rugged corrosion-resistant metal housing of the WS17KT series is rated to IP64 and can be ordered with optional IP66 protection. Its compact design is well suited to applications such as materials handling equipment, packaging and machine tools.

ASM says that, unlike with other linear measuring technologies, perfect alignment over the entire measurement range is not required with the WS17KT series. The compact housing of the WS17KT series is also claimed to have a smaller footprint than comparable models with the same measurement range, and the WS17KT series can be quickly installed with only four bolts.
